× Do you have a bed when you wear a chair?
✓ Did you have a bike when you were a child?
原句中在时态、词汇和句子结构上都不符合上下文。考官问的是过去是否拥有自行车,正确回答应使用过去时的疑问句“Did you have... when you were a child?”。原句把“wear”(穿戴)与“chair”(椅子)错误地代替了“were”(过去式的 be)和“child”,导致句子毫无意义。建议:注意使用正确的动词和词汇,区分近似发音但含义不同的词(wear vs. were),并在谈及过去经历时使用过去时(did + 动词原形)。
× Yes, I think.
✓ Yes, I think so.
原句“Yes, I think.” 在口语中虽然能被理解,但不完整且听起来不自然。回答“Do you think bikes are popular in your country?” 更自然的简短肯定应为“Yes, I think so.” 或者更完整地说“Yes, I think bikes are popular.” 建议:在简短肯定句后加副词so或补充完整主语和谓语,使表达更自然明确。
